Ranking Up Seven Places from Last Year... Enhancing Administrative Capabilities
Jangheung County, South Jeolla Province (Governor Kim Sung), announced on May 12, 2025, that it had been selected as an outstanding city or county in South Jeolla Province in the 2025 (2024 performance) government joint evaluation, securing a total of 38 million won in financial incentives, including 30 million won in project funds and 8 million won in reward money.
The county achieved targets on 77 out of 84 quantitative evaluation indicators, recording a 92% achievement rate. In particular, it ranked first among the 22 cities and counties in the province in indicators such as the digital government performance management level assessment, the execution rate of vouchers for sports classes for people with disabilities, and the health checkup participation rate among medical benefit recipients.
In the qualitative evaluation, 15 out of 16 indicators were selected as outstanding cases in the province, including excellent cases in policies to expand cultural accessibility, cases promoting bicycle use, and citizen-participatory veterans’ cultural events and experiences. These achievements were recognized as creative and innovative.
The government joint evaluation is a system in which the Ministry of the Interior and Safety evaluates 17 provinces and metropolitan cities regarding state-delegated affairs and key national policies, while South Jeolla Province evaluates its 22 cities and counties. The evaluation consists of a quantitative assessment of target achievement and a qualitative assessment of outstanding cases, allowing for an objective and comprehensive comparison of administrative capabilities among cities and counties.
